  1. Hamnet Shakespeare was born in Stratford-upon-Avon in January 1585. The twins (Hamnet and Judith) were baptized on 2 February 1585 and named after two very close friends of the Shakespeare’s: the Stratford baker, Hamnet Sadler, and his wife, Judith. Hamnet Shakespeare ( baptised 2 February 1585 – buried 11 August 1596) was the only son of William Shakespeare and Anne Hathaway, and the fraternal twin of Judith Shakespeare.

    Hamnet died at the age of 11 and was buried in the churchyard at Holy Trinity in Stratford-upon-Avon on 11 August 1596. The cause of death was not routinely recorded in the parish records, so Hamnet’s death is unknown and it is not clear whether his father was able to attend his funeral in Stratford.
